Weather in February

The last month of the winter, February, is also a moderately hot month in Nkumba, Uganda, with an average temperature ranging between max 24.9°C (76.8°F) and min 19.6°C (67.3°F).

Temperature

The warmest period is February, when temperatures fluctuate between an average high of 24.9°C (76.8°F) and a low of 19.6°C (67.3°F).

Humidity

The months with the lowest humidity are January, February and July, with an average relative humidity of 74%.

Rainfall

In Nkumba, during February, the rain falls for 17.2 days and regularly aggregates up to 75mm (2.95") of precipitation. In Nkumba, during the entire year, the rain falls for 260.6 days and collects up to 1441mm (56.73") of precipitation.

Daylight

In Nkumba, the average length of the day in February is 12h and 7min.
On the first day of the month, sunrise is at 06:59 and sunset at 19:06. On the last day of February, sunrise is at 06:58 and sunset at 19:05 EAT.

Sunshine

In Nkumba, the average sunshine in February is 9.3h.

UV index

January through March, October and December, with an average maximum UV index of 6, are months with the highest UV index in Nkumba. A UV Index estimate of 6 to 7 represents a high health hazard from exposure to the Sun's UV rays for the average person.
Note: The maximum daily UV index of 6 in February converts into the following recommendations:
Steer clear of overexposure. Fair-skinned individuals can be scorched in less than 20 minutes. The Sun emits the most powerful UV radiation between 10 a.m. and 4 p.m. Try to avoid direct sunlight during this period. Sunglasses providing both UVA and UVB protection are non-negotiable on sunlit days.
